Chislehurst Train Station is equipped to cater to all your travel needs. The ticket office operates efficiently, opening early at 06:10 AM on weekdays to help you secure your travel plans. If you're purchasing tickets online, the convenience of ticket machines and accessible smartcard validators makes collection quick and simple. For those with accessibility needs, there are a few limitations to be mindful of. While platforms offer some degree of step-free access, particularly platform 4 for services away from London, access to other platforms such as 1, 2, and 3 is solely by steps.
Regarding comfort, the station does lack a formal waiting room or accessible toilets, but there are plenty of seating areas and general amenities such as a coffee kiosk, vending machines, and newsstands to keep you comfortable as you wait. Safety is key, and CCTV is operational throughout the station for your security. Secure station accreditation adds another layer of reassurance for passengers.
Chislehurst is well-integrated with broader transport networks, enhancing your reach to various locales. For additional travel information, click here where you can download a printable format. Whether you need a rail replacement service or are planning a bus ride, you'll find options readily available in the station's forecourt. Car parking is plentiful with 148 spaces, including seven accessible spots, and is accessible 24 hours a day, making it convenient for early morning and late night journeys.

Great Yarmouth station prides itself on being accessible and accommodating to all travelers. The ticket office operates from 06:50 to 17:10, Monday through Saturday, and has slightly shorter hours on Sunday, from 08:00 to 16:00. If you're in a hurry, worry not—ticket machines are available for both purchasing and collecting pre-bought tickets, with accessible options for all.
For those who require assistance or have queries, help is readily available either from the ticket office or the help points scattered throughout the station. The station's design emphasizes ease of access with step-free platforms, making it a Category A station as per the ORR classification. For more information on how the station supports passengers needing additional assistance, you can learn more about the Passenger Assist program here.
While waiting for your train, you can enjoy the comfort of a waiting room located on the station concourse, open during the main operational hours. Additionally, refreshment facilities such as the Colombia Rose café and a free water refill point are available to keep you refreshed on your journey. Although there’s no ATM or shop within the station, public Wi-Fi can be accessed easily by locating a nearby hotspot using BT WiFi's guide.
Traveling to and from Great Yarmouth station is a breeze thanks to its convenient transport links. There are regular bus services available, making Great Yarmouth a PlusBus location. You can explore the PlusBus map here to see how the buses interconnect with the local rail services.
For rail replacement services, buses pick up and drop off right at the station forecourt, ensuring seamless connectivity even during service disruptions. Cyclists will appreciate the ample bike storage options, though unfortunately, no cycle hire facilities are provided directly at the station.
